Too early to adopt

Why
SynHG is a foundational-tooling research program with no applicable deliverable for years, unresolved core technical limits, and heavy ethical/governance overhang — directionally important but not adoptable.
Next
Treat as a long-horizon watch item; revisit when SynHG demonstrates synthesis of a substantial human chromosome segment and publishes reproducible methods (5+ year horizon).
